3. The Discovery Book for the LEGO MINDSTORMS 3 EV3

The Discovery Book for the LEGO MINDSTORMS 3 EV3

Giving anyone the ability to create real-world, functional robots, Mindstorms has changed how we think about robotics. The most recent MINDSTORMS series, EV3, is more efficient than ever, and the LEGO MINDSTORMS EV3 Discovery Book is the complete and beginner-friendly guide you’ll need to start.

Start with the basics of building and programming a basic robot to play around with sensors and motors, along with EV3 programming. After that, you’ll progress to an array of more sophisticated robots that show you how to utilize advanced programming techniques, such as variables, data wires, and custom-designed programming blocks. Also, you’ll be taught essential design techniques, including how to utilize beams, gears, connectors, and beam blocks in your custom design.

Explore the possibilities that are available to you with the EV3 set while you build and program:

  • The EXPLOR3R is a wheeled vehicle that uses sensors to guide it around a space and follow the lines.
  • The Formula E3 Race Car is an ultra-simple, remote-controlled race vehicle.
  • Anty is a walking animal that adjusts its behavior according to its environment.
  • SK3TCHBOT is a robot that allows you to play games with the EV3 screen.
  • The SNATCH3R is a robot arm that can autonomously search for, grab, lift, and move an infrared beam.
  • LAVA R3X is a talking and walking humanoid robot.

Over 150 building or programming exercises inspire you to think outside the box and use the knowledge you’ve gained to create your own robotics. With the LEGO Mindstorms EV3 Discovery Book as your guide and inspiration, you’ll build your own unique creations no matter how quickly!

5. Gripping Mechanisms of Robots

Gripping Mechanisms of Robots

This thorough textbook on robot grasping gives readers a comprehensive overview of the most important concepts and outcomes of robotic grasp mechanics. A vast amount of previous research, including the main theories, techniques for drawing, and insights into mechanical hand designs, is presented in a systematic overview that uses the common notation and an analytical framework.

With chapters for advanced and introductory that senior support undergraduate and graduate robotics classes, this book offers a comprehensive introduction to robotic grasping concepts necessary to model and study the grasp of multi-finger robots. It is a useful guide for robotics researchers, students, and professional robot engineers. Each chapter includes numerous illustrated examples, exercises that include complete solutions, and illustrations that demonstrate new concepts and aid the reader in understanding the application of the presented theories and equations.

7. Learning Automata An Introduction

Learning Automata

This self-contained introduction to the behavior of learning automata is focused on how a sequential decision-maker with a finite number of possibilities responds in an unpredictable environment. Fixed-structure and variable-structure stochastic automata, as well as the convergence process, 0 and S models, nonstationary environments, interconnected automata and games, and the application for learning automata, are all covered. It is a must for all learners of stochastic algorithms. This book is the result of the research of two renowned scientists and can be used for a single-semester master’s degree in the field of automata theory and stochastic algorithms.

This volume is also an excellent reference for individual study and an excellent reference for professionals and students in computer science, operations research, artificial intelligence, and robotics. The authors have also provided a new introduction to this edition.
